Skip to content

WapSecure/ScoreBoardReact

Repository files navigation

ScoreBoard

Just a football livescores app.

This project was built with react-native and API football's API.

Design credit: Yuri G. https://dribbble.com/shots/6842304-Sport-Betting-App

Screenshots

js-standard-style

⬆️ How to Setup

Step 1: git clone this repo:

Step 2: cd to the cloned repo:

Step 3: Install the Application with yarn or npm i

Step 4: Get an API client key from https://rapidapi.com/api-sports/api/api-football/ and insert it into /app/utils/axios.ts line 7.

▶️ How to Run App

  1. cd to the repo
  2. Run Build for either OS
  • for iOS
    • run expo start --ios
  • for Android
    • run expo start --android

🚫 Standard Compliant

js-standard-style This project adheres to Standard. Our CI enforces this, so we suggest you enable linting to keep your project compliant during development.

To Lint on Commit

This is implemented using husky. There is no additional setup needed.

Bypass Lint

If you have to bypass lint for a special commit that you will come back and clean (pushing something to a branch etc.) then you can bypass git hooks with adding --no-verify to your commit command.

Understanding Linting Errors

The linting rules are from JS prettier-standard. Regular JS errors can be found with descriptions here, while React errors and descriptions can be found here.

About

A football Livescore Mobile Application

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published